EFRC Seeking Board Nominations

Premium Content

February 07, 2020

The European Forum for Reciprocating Compressors (EFRC) is looking to fill two positions on its board of directors at its next general assembly.

The three-year term of the current board ends by April 2020. Thus, the General Assembly has to elect the new board. The 12th EFRC Conference will be held Sept. 9-10 in Warsaw, Poland.

After serving the EFRC as founding and board member for nine years, Dr. René Peters has decided to invite other EFRC members to take over the position of EFRC chairman. EFRC is also seeking a successor to Treasurer Matthias Tanner, who has served for seven years as treasurer.

All EFRC member companies can nominate candidates. The board meets two to four times a year. EFRC is seeking people who are well known in the industry and who are ready to meet and arrange meetings in Europe.

Anyone interested should contact a current board member. Applications, which should include a short CV, are open until March 10 and can be sent to EFRC Office Manager Maja Schütz at [email protected].
